The Escape

As one of Ford’s more economically-priced SUVs, the 2018 Escape seats five and offers four differing variations of the model (S, SE, SEL, and Titanium). With ten exterior colors to choose from, comfort meets style with this incredible SUV. Drivers also get many technology perks from the Escape, including: Hands-Free Power Liftgate, which is foot-activated; Auto Start-Stop to help out with fuel efficiency; Apple CarPlay and Android Auto to connect drivers with their smartphone devices; as well as the innovative Sync Connected app (powered by the FordPass – a WI-FI hotspot within the vehicle), which can link drivers to Roadside Assistance or their local dealer, as well as help with parking situations and gas pricing options as your drive along to your destination.

Still, many out there choose an SUV for space and storage, and the Escape offers plenty of both. With its 60/40 Rear-Split Backs feature, you can store items while you are on the go, and still have room for passengers in the back. Roof rack side rails are also available for additional cargo, for those things that don’t fit easily with your SUV. For those who enjoy a premium feel within their affordable SUV, SE and Titanium Escapes offer partial leather trim and heated seats. The Edge

The Edge is the next level SUV within Ford’s lineup and is offered in four different models, including: SE, SEL, Titanium, and Sport. Seating five, it provides much of the same features as the Escape (FordPass/Sync Connect smartphone connection, Hands-Free Liftgate, Auto Start-Stop, etc.), but with some added features that gives this SUV a little edge.

With a sportier and sleeker look to it, the 2018 Ford Edge’s twin scroll 2-liter EcoBoost and 2.7-liter EcoBoost engines (that’s right, there’s two of them) offers additional power, fuel efficiency, and performance to help with anyone’s fast-paced and busy lifestyle. The SUV showcases a 180-degree camera that can assist drivers in seeing around corners, along with its own washer hiding within the grill to keep these views crystal clear at all times.

Drivers can hit the open road with confidence, thanks to the Edge’s Available Intelligent AWD function, with sensors that are always working to monitor the balance torque and traction from the front to rear wheels; essentially maximizing the traction of the vehicle. This a standard feature on the Edge Sport, but also available on the SE, SEL, and Titanium models. The Explorer

Looking for increased seating capacity, enhanced space, luxury, and style … all wrapped up in one SUV? Well, look no further than the 2018 Ford Explorer! While you can drive it to the hottest fine dining establishment in town, the Explorer is also perfect for those with an off-roading and adventurous heart; it really is the perfect SUV for any occasion.

Seating seven and available in five models (Explorer, XLT, Limited, Sport, and Explorer Platinum), drivers have a whopping ten exterior colors to choose from. This, along with the SUV’s outside satin-chrome finish, allows owners of the 2018 Ford Explorer to make a huge statement about their vehicle and their lifestyle.

And, the Explorer is all about making a huge statement. In addition to all the fun techy gadgets and safety options available within Ford’s SUV lineup, the Explorer is all about having outdoor fun, in style. The Explorer Platinum option offers an interior with Nirvana leather seating, heated and ventilated front seats (as well as heated second-row seats), a leather-wrapped steering wheel that is heated as well (got to stay warm for those outside adventures), and a twin-panel moonroof, for star-gazing and other whirlwind travels.

Unlike the other two Ford SUVs mentioned, the Explorer also offers a 3.5-litre EcoBoost engine. Turbocharging and direct injection combined, this EcoBoost engine is the best-in-class, with a horsepower of 365 V6 and an added 350-pound-foot of torque. This engine is considered a standard feature within the Explorer Platinum and Sport models.

Lastly, while adventuring should be whimsical, it should also be safe. The Explorer SUV is equipped with Ford’s techy 4WD intelligent function, which has an added Terrain Management System feature to it. Available as on option within the Explorer, Limited, and XLT, the feature comes standard on the Platinum and Sport Explorers; and it simply changes the game of off-roading. As you head to roads less-travelled, drive on with confidence in your 2018 Ford Explorer, which allows a driver to shift on the fly within four setting options to match the terrain you are driving on. Regardless of whether you are battling grass, sand, gravel, mud, or snow, the 4WD function will help you along the way, and this function also includes a Hill Descent Control to help keep speed levels while driving down a hill.
